#a2f684 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a2f684 is composed of 63.5% red, 96.5%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 46.3%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 104.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.4% and a lightness of 74.1%. #a2f684 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#45ed09.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

#a2f684 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a2f684 has RGB values of R:162, G:246,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 10679940.

Shades and Tints of #a2f684

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020500 is the darkest color, while #f5fef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a2f684

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bcbebc is the less saturated color, while #a0fb7f is the most saturated one.
